People will always have their opinions and will frequently make them known. We live in a world that places a lot of value on formed opinions and comparisons on who they think we should be. Though we must not let others put us down through their lens of cruelty. For what we should care about is God’s thoughts to who we are, basing it off His word; not the thoughtlessness of another’s opinion.
Friend, people will establish their own thoughts about you at times, that are distorted and incorrect. We could fight them trying to validate ourselves, but to no avail. The best thing we can do in these situations is politely know our truth, say it when it is called for and kindly walk away. They opinion is not our problem. Their judgement on others, rests with God who will judge their act.
Keep your head up my friend, keep being the person that God has called you to be. He is just and will sort it all out, let Him. Pray for those who say bad about you and move forward in the path in which you are called. Do not let their opinion try to define the wonderful person that you are. Do not let their meanness, make you unkind. Stay kind and know that God’s opinion is what matters; so, pay no mind to someone being unkind.

Proverbs 29:25 NIV
Fear of man will prove to be a snare, but whoever trusts in the LORD is kept safe.
Luke 6:27-28 NIV
“But to you who are listening I say: Love your enemies, do good to those who hate you, bless those who curse you, pray for those who mistreat you.
2 Corinthians 5:9-11
So we make it our goal to please him, whether we are at home in the body or away from it. For we must all appear before the judgment seat of Christ, so that each of us may receive what is due us for the things done while in the body, whether good or bad. Since, then, we know what it is to fear the Lord, we try to persuade others. What we are is plain to God, and I hope it is also plain to your conscience.
